How do I make a bootable Windows 7 DVD from USB?

Using Windows 7 USB/DVD Download Tool

  1. At the Source File field, click Browse and find the Windows 7 ISO image on your computer and load it.
  2. Click Next.
  3. Select USB Device.
  4. Select the USB flash drive from the drop down menu.
  5. Click Begin copying.
  6. Exit the application, when the process is complete.

How do I convert a bootable USB to normal?

Method 1 – Format Bootable USB to Normal Using Disk Management. 1) Click Start, in Run box, type “diskmgmt.msc” and press Enter to start Disk Management tool. 2) Right-click the bootable drive and select “Format”. And then follow the wizard to complete the process.

What does bootable USB mean?

USB boot is the process of using a USB storage device to boot or start a computer’s operating system. It enables computer hardware to use a USB storage stick to get all essential system booting information and files rather than the standard/native hard disk or the CD drive.

How do I format a bootable USB drive?

Can We Format Bootable USB Drive in Windows 10/8/7/XP?

  1. list disk.
  2. select disk X (X stands for the disk number of your bootable USB drive)
  3. clean.
  4. create partition primary.
  5. format fs=fat32 quick or format fs=ntfs quick (select one file system based on your own needs)
  6. exit.

Which is better ntfs or fat32?

FAT32 only supports individual files up to 4GB in size and volumes up to 2TB in size. if you had a 3TB drive, you couldn’t format it as a single FAT32 partition. NTFS has much higher theoretical limits. FAT32 isn’t a journaling file system, which means that file system corruption can happen much more easily.
